Wednesday NBA Betting Preview: 2 Player Props and Best Bet for April 9

The Oklahoma City Thunder head into Phoenix to play a Suns team that would forfeit the rest of the season if they could. OKC needs one more win to secure home court throughout the playoffs, so expect them to show up tonight with three games left on their schedule.

The Nuggets play their first game without coach Mike Malone tonight in Sacramento. Look for Zach LaVine to pick apart their defense in a late-night shootout.

Thunder -9.5 over Suns

The Suns are officially eliminated from the playoffs, and they get the gift of Oklahoma City coming into PHX Arena to put them out of their misery. Phoenix is coming off a 33-point loss to Golden State, while Oklahoma City is looking to make it two-straight before matching up with Utah and New Orleans to close the season.

Although the Thunder have clinched the 1-seed out West, they still need to win one more game to secure home court throughout the postseason, with Cleveland just two games behind. The  Thunder are 5-0 against Phoenix over the last two years and should make it 6-0 with a big away win tonight.

Bub Carrington (WAS): Double Double +500

Rookie Bub Carrington has been a bright spot for Washington to close out the season, scoring 32 points against Orlando and dropping a near triple-double against Miami over the last 10 days.

While Washington is tanking, Bub has played a ton of minutes to close out the year. Against a Philly team that will send out a backcourt of Jared Butler, Quentin Grimes, and Lonnie Walker, expect Bub to get to the lane and produce on the offensive end, potentially ending the game with 10 assists.

Bub has four double doubles this season and at +500 odds, he could easily reach this mark in a game where he should play around 35-40 minutes.

Zach LaVine (SAC) OVER 22.5 Points

LaVine is on a heater. The Kings are 3-1 this month with LaVine averaging 31 PPG on 5.8 3PM per game (58% from beyond the arc). Against a Denver team that will play their first game of the post-Mike Malone era tonight away from home, I like Sacramento to pick up four wins in a row here.

LaVine is finally finding his footing on the offensive end, and no one in Denver can stop him right now. Post ASB Zach is shooting it at a 50% clip from beyond the arc. With no Malik Monk tonight, LaVine should have massive usage and output in a high-scoring affair.
